访问货币查询

时间:2018-01-08 11:34:11

标签: ms-access access-vba ms-access-2010

我一直在尝试将列表框中的结果转换为货币。

通常我会使用:

format([Field]),"currency")

这不起作用并尝试了一段时间,所以我使用了快速修复:

"£" & sum([Field])

在短期内,这给了我想要的东西,但这会导致£显示,即使他们昨天没有登录系统。因此,如果没有找到任何内容,我需要将其显示为空白,我认为以下内容可行但不会:

NZ("£" & sum([Field]),"")

1 个答案:

答案 0 :(得分:1)

你必须使用CCur:

Amount: CCur([Field])

然后在显示时将其格式化。

如果格式是您的问题,请尝试:

Format(Sum([Field]),"£ 0.00;£ -0.00;;;")